
The tracklisting looks promising enough, in the order we've come to expect, with the masters followed by the first takes and then the rest. I especially look forward to hearing Elvis work with "(You're The) Devil In Disguise" and the songs from the January 1964 session.

Nice though, that "The Sound of Your Cry" and "Sylvia" are included, as they were originally indented for the album but then removed. "Rags To Riches" is another surprise, this one I thought would be a bonus song on the Elvis Country album later on, as it is from September 1970.
But maybe it's a way to help fill two CD's, as is the inclusion of a radio commercial. I for one can only hope that "Got My Mojo Working" is the unedited version, complete with bad language. "If I Were You," takes 1-12 I can probably live without.

Still, I always enjoy listening to Elvis perform "How Great Thou Art," "Hurt" and "America (The Beautiful)." It's like Stein Erik Skar writes in his excellent book The Concert Years 1969-1977 about this particular tour: "It is solely in such songs that Elvis lives."
